About E.C. Ziemath
E.C. Ziemath is a scholar working on Ceramics and Composites, Geochemistry and Petrology, Materials Chemistry, Inorganic Chemistry and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, having authored 23 papers that have together received 804 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Glass properties and applications (14 papers), Luminescence Properties of Advanced Materials (6 papers), Force Microscopy Techniques and Applications (3 papers), Pigment Synthesis and Properties (3 papers), Nuclear materials and radiation effects (3 papers), Photonic Crystals and Applications (2 papers), Ferroelectric and Piezoelectric Materials (2 papers) and Recycling and utilization of industrial and municipal waste in materials production (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Ceramics and Composites (270 citations), Building and Construction (123 citations), Surfaces, Coatings and Films (45 citations), Earth-Surface Processes (42 citations) and Materials Chemistry (270 citations). E.C. Ziemath has collaborated with scholars based in Brazil, France and Argentina. Frequent co-authors include Osvaldo N. Oliveira, Fábio L. Leite, Alessandra Luzia Da Róz, Edgar Dutra Zanotto, Cátia Fredericci, C. A. Escanhoela, Michel A. Aegerter, V. D. Araújo, Maria Luisa Braunger and P. S. de P. Herrmann.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Non-Crystalline Solids, Physics and chemistry of glasses, Solid State Ionics, Microscopy and Microanalysis and Journal of materials research/Pratt's guide to venture capital sources.
